                        The Explanation


You ask about the pictures hanging all about the house,
In almost every room, of me and him.
They’re there because I loved him so. I like to see his face  
When days are long and things are looking dim. 

A very close and always trusted friend for many years;
From him I learned the ways of give and take.
I helped him…and he helped me…and thus I learned the need
To honor all commitments I would make.

It was I who fed him. It was I who made his home.
I groomed him, nursed his wounds, and taught him tricks.
But, oh so many times…when I was desperate for a friend…
When I was feeling low, or in a fix…

On the couch, or floor beside me…tending to my needs…
Prepared to offer any help he could…
There he was.  My closest friend.  That’s why I loved him so.
He had a way of turning bad to good.

Now you know the reason for the photos on the walls.
They testify to fifteen happy years.
And I, for one, believe that every kid should have a dog…
And hope that you’ll forgive me for my tears.
